Application Information
On-time control and
shutdown
An external resistor from VIN to this pin sets the buck switch on-time.
Grounding this pin shuts down the regulator.
Circuit Ground
Ground for all internal circuitry other than the current limit detection.
Feedback input from the Internally connected to the regulation and over-voltage comparators. The
regulated output
regulation level is 2.5V.
Sense Ground
Re-circulating current flows into this pin to the current sense resistor.
Softstart
An internal current source charges an external capacitor to 2.5V, providing
the softstart function.
Current sense
The re-circulating current flows through the internal sense resistor, and out of
this pin to the free-wheeling diode. Current limit is nominally set at 0.64A.
Output from the startup Nominally regulates at 7.0V. An external voltage (7V-14V) can be applied to
regulator
this pin to reduce internal dissipation. An internal diode connects VCC to VIN.
Input supply voltage
Nominal input range is 8.0V to 40V.
Switching Node
Internally connected to the buck switch source. Connect to the inductor, free-
wheeling diode, and bootstrap capacitor.
Boost pin for bootstrap Connect a 0.022 µF capacitor from SW to this pin. The capacitor is charged
capacitor
from VCC via an internal diode during each off-time.
